My Father's Illegitimate Daughter Stole My Identity

Framed for a crime committed by her parents' favored adoptive daughter, Ellie's dreams of Princeton are shattered. Sentenced to a decade in prison, she survives the brutal ordeal clinging to the devotion of her childhood love, Gabriel. He vows to clear her name and marry her. Yet, upon early release, Ellie uncovers a devastating conspiracy: Gabriel's promises were merely a trap to silence her and protect the true culprit. Now, she must navigate a web of lies to reclaim her life.

Chapter 4

But the moment I saw the ring, I recognized it instantly.

This was the one Alyssa had worn before.

A relic from the British Queen, worth over a billion.

It symbolized everlasting love.

The love was real.

But the ring on my finger was fake.

And the person Gabriel truly loved was never me.

I swallowed the pain rising in my chest and looked at Gabriel with teary eyes.

"Ever since I came to the Myers family, my parents deemed me unworthy, forbidding me from meeting outsiders. They told the world I was just an adopted daughter while letting Alyssa take my place and live the glamorous life of a wealthy heiress."

"And now, you think I’m unworthy too. You want Alyssa to replace me at my own wedding with you."

"Am I really so shameful? The one who did wrong isn’t me—it’s Alyssa!"

She was the one who stole my identity. She was the one who caused the accident and ran away. She was the one who schemed and framed me over and over again.

Why was it that she got to be loved by everyone, living in luxury without lifting a finger while I must bear all the consequences, hiding in this dark attic just to survive?

Fury surged in my veins.

I ripped the ring off my finger and threw it with all my strength.

"I refuse, Gabriel!" I shouted.

The diamond ring drew a perfect arc through the air—and landed squarely on Alyssa’s face as she stood by, eager to watch the spectacle.

She covered her cheek, her eyes brimming with tears. "Sis, do you really hate me that much? Will you only be happy if I die? Fine, I’ll just die then."

"Goodbye, Gabby. I hope you and my sister live happily ever after."

With that, she turned and ran off, sobbing.

Gabriel shoved me aside without a second thought.

My injured leg buckled, and I collapsed hard onto the floor.

Fresh blood seeped from my wounds, staining the cold ground. But Gabriel didn’t spare me a single glance.

He was too busy chasing after Alyssa, his face filled with worry.

"Ellie, don’t think that just because you served a few years in prison, you can boss Alyssa around!"

"If you hadn’t suddenly come back, she wouldn’t have been so distressed, wouldn’t have gotten drunk. This is all your fault—it has nothing to do with her!"

"You only spent a few years behind bars, but Alyssa has suffered the torment in her heart all these years. She’s the real victim. Why can’t you just let her go? You’ve really let me down!"

His words sliced through me like an axe, splitting my heart in two.

I sat there, frozen.

Not until I watched Gabriel carry Alyssa away did the tears finally fall.

So this was what he meant by "favoring" me.

For a long time, I just sat there in silence.

Then, slowly, I wiped away my tears and began packing up my few belongings.

If I was destined to be alone in this life, then I might as well cut ties with those who never truly loved me.

From now on, we would walk separate paths—and never meet again.

The day of my meeting with Professor Michael finally arrived.

Carrying my worn-out backpack, I was about to leave when my phone rang.

"Ellie, I found an eyewitness from that year. He’s willing to testify for you."

"Not only that, I’ve uncovered something else—something that concerns both the Myers and Turner families. It’s up to you how you want to handle it."

I stared at the documents he sent over, my breath hitching.

If this information went public, the Myers and Turner families would never know peace again.

I hesitated.

And in that moment of hesitation, Alyssa suddenly appeared before me.

Before I could say a word, she shoved me hard—sending me crashing into the pool behind me.

The icy water swallowed me whole, stabbing into my body like a thousand blades.

Shivering violently, I fought my way to the edge—only for the Myers family’s bodyguards to shove me back in.
